Output 23a6f15c13e72c68331583512bfda6f062a6ca2984b23af526811a8e0f2e4e84:1

value
30189058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c47fa4832ec196ffa63b8af8e7082979b354d3c0 OP_EQUAL
address
3Kc1GubkUmraKvskHHmdY6XgawjyAta1zs
transaction
23a6f15c13e72c68331583512bfda6f062a6ca2984b23af526811a8e0f2e4e84
spent
true